磁悬浮列车转向机构运动分析与设计

摘    要:分析了磁悬浮列车各种转向架的几何结构和转弯时的运动关系,给出了 运动关系的表达式,在此基础上导出了转向操纵机构的结构设计方法。文中特别给出了四单元结构转向架的设计和计算实例,并以此介绍了磁悬浮列车转向架的结构设计方法。

Motion analysis and design for yawing mechanism of maglev vehicle

Abstract:Analysis is made to various geometrical structures of yawing bodies of maglev vehicle and its motions during curve negotiation. Then put forward is the motion law expressing of yawing badies, base on this,the design method of steering mechanism is deduced. The calculation example of four unit frame yawing body developed by authors is specially presented. Structural design method for the yawing bodies of maglev vehicles is described.
